What is 2B Stone?
2B stone, also known as 2B aggregate, is a type of crushed stone that is commonly used in construction projects. It is a fine-grained material with a specific size range, making it suitable for various applications such as concrete production, asphalt paving, and road base construction.
Composition of 2B Stone Cost
The cost of 2B stone per ton is influenced by several factors, which can be broken down into the following components:
Component | Description |
---|---|
Material Extraction | The cost of extracting the stone from quarries, including labor, machinery, and transportation. |
Processing and Crushing | The cost of processing the extracted stone, including crushing, screening, and washing. |
Transportation and Distribution | The cost of transporting the processed stone to the construction site, including fuel, labor, and vehicle maintenance. |
Market Demand and Supply | The influence of market demand and supply on the price of 2B stone. |
Compliance and Certification | The cost of ensuring that the 2B stone meets the required quality standards and certifications. |
Factors Influencing the Cost of 2B Stone Per Ton
Several factors can influence the cost of 2B stone per ton, and it is essential to understand these factors to make informed decisions:
- Location: The cost of 2B stone can vary significantly depending on the location of the quarry and the construction site. Generally, stone from local quarries is cheaper due to lower transportation costs.
- Quality: The quality of 2B stone can affect its price. Higher-quality stone with fewer impurities and a consistent size distribution tends to be more expensive.
- Market Conditions: Fluctuations in the market can impact the cost of 2B stone. Factors such as supply and demand, weather conditions, and economic trends can all contribute to price changes.
- Regulatory Compliance: Compliance with local regulations and certifications can add to the cost of 2B stone. Ensuring that the material meets the required standards may involve additional expenses.
How to Get the Best Deals on 2B Stone
Obtaining the best deals on 2B stone requires some research and negotiation. Here are some tips to help you secure the most cost-effective option:
- Compare Prices: Contact multiple suppliers and compare their prices for 2B stone per ton. This will give you a better understanding of the market rates and help you identify the most competitive offers.
- Check for Discounts: Some suppliers may offer discounts for bulk purchases or long-term contracts. Don’t hesitate to negotiate for better deals.
- Consider Local Suppliers: Opting for local suppliers can help reduce transportation costs and ensure timely delivery.
- Review Quality Assurance: Ensure that the 2B stone meets the required quality standards before making a purchase.
